Hi

It looks like it rusted through. Leave a chunk of galvanized steel out in the elements for 40+ years (assuming it goes with the Argosy) and that sort of thing happens. It looks a bit like it was swaged together after plating. That would reduce the effectiveness of the galvanize in that area.

Without knowing what it came off of and where, that's about the only guess I can make.
